- The distance between Strasbourg, France and St. Katrine, Egypt is approximately 3,156 km or 1,961 mi.
- To reach Strasbourg in this distance one would set out from St. Katrine bearing 321.7°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Strasbourg bearing 304.8° or NW .
- Strasbourg has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as St. Katrine has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Strasbourg is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as St. Katrine is in or near the warm temperate desert biome.
- The average temperature is 8.7 °C (15.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.5 °C (2.7°F) more in Strasbourg.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 586 mm (23.1 in) more which is equivalent to 586 l/m² (14.38 US gal/ft²) or 5,860,000 l/ha (626,473 US gal/ac) more. About 29 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.8° lower in Strasbourg than in St. Katrine.
- Relative humidity levels are 52.7%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 7.3°C (13.1°F) higher.
